Output 86b8594ae16e40990d41aede6f8f0ef94b2d3f02e2c04dfc3503a1dd80d7616e:17
- value
- 2014
- script pubkey
- OP_0 OP_PUSHBYTES_20 53db610a84ef09a8b09d32d76d76a59f9eafed44
- address
- tb1q20dkzz5yauy63vyaxttk6a49n702lm2yxczqkt
- transaction
- 86b8594ae16e40990d41aede6f8f0ef94b2d3f02e2c04dfc3503a1dd80d7616e